Adzhar maple
Acer adscharicum
Description
Adzhar maple (lat. Acer adscharicum) is a deciduous tree species belonging to the Sapindaceae family. It is a distinctive, though relatively rare, species often associated with the biodiversity of the Caucasus region. This tree is valued by dendrologists and botanical gardens for its unique morphological features that distinguish it from the more common field maple complex.
The native range of this species is centered around the Adzhar region, where it thrives in mountain forest ecosystems. It is well-adapted to the climatic conditions of highland areas, showing resilience to varying environmental pressures. In cultivation, it requires specific attention to site selection to mimic its natural montane habitat, preferring locations with stable humidity and mild temperature fluctuations.
Botanically, the Adzhar maple is characterized by its refined leaf structure and steady growth habit. The tree develops a dense canopy, making it an excellent candidate for ornamental purposes in temperate climates. Its root system is relatively deep, which provides stability and helps in soil conservation, especially when planted on slight slopes or uneven terrain.
Agronomic requirements for Acer adscharicum include well-drained, nutrient-rich soils. While it can tolerate a variety of soil types, it performs best in slightly acidic to neutral substrates. Proper maintenance involves regular irrigation during the dry season and protection against extreme wind exposure in juvenile stages. Periodic pruning helps in shaping the crown and removing dead wood to maintain tree health.
The primary use of the Adzhar maple is in landscape design and conservation of rare genetic lines. In terms of health, the tree is susceptible to common maple pests such as aphids and mites, as well as fungal diseases like leaf spot. Integrated pest management, including regular inspections and the application of targeted treatments when necessary, is the most effective way to ensure the long-term survival and vitality of these trees.
